What Zinc Supplements Can Do for You

Even the tiniest cell in your body needs zinc to function properly, which is one reason why it is such an important nutrient. Your body cannot manufacture its own zinc, so it has to get the zinc it needs solely from the food you eat, or the supplements that you take. For your health, it is important that you eat foods that re rich in zinc, drink plenty of water everyday, and supplement your body’s zinc reserve with zinc supplements, so in the event you don’t eat as healthy as you should, your body is still provided for.

There are many functions and benefits that zinc provides your body with. Zinc is crucial to the proper functioning of the immune system, supports and protects joints, restores vital tissues, and promotes the growth of healthy cells. Currently, zinc is used to help improve sex drive and sexual ability, help you have beautiful, strong hair, and promotes healing, especially from an injury to the skin, such as cut or surgical incision.

Zinc also plays a major role in your sensory perception, enabling your sense of taste, sight, and smell. Some people have regained partial vision when taking zinc supplements to combat damage caused by macular degeneration. If you don’t have enough zinc in your body, you will notice that your food just doesn’t taste quite right, and that you can’t smell as well, even odors that would be offensive to someone else.

When taking a zinc supplement, you need to talk to your doctor to find out exactly what the proper dosage should be, so that you don’t get too much zinc on your system, which can actually lead to damage to the immune system, the opposite of what you want. Your doctor may advise you not to take a zinc supplement, if your levels are good, or you don’t have any problems.

One thing to keep in mind if your doctor does approve your taking zinc supplements is that zinc can interfere with your body’s ability to absorb copper, another essential nutrient. Due to that fact, many doctors suggest if you take a zinc supplement, that you also take a copper supplement as well, so you don’t do more harm than good. Even if you take a zinc supplement, you still need to eat a well balanced, nutritious diet, so that you can maintain a healthy weight, and get the other nutrients you need.

When purchasing your zinc supplement, you should read the label to be certain the supplement has the GMP symbol. Supplements are not yet regulated by the government, and the GMP symbol lets you know that the supplement should be safe to take, containing no dangerous additives, and that they dosage is as it should be.
